Aprenda desenvolver aplicações TCPIP com PIC18

TCPIP com PIC18

Nesta série de vídeos você aprenderá os conceitos gerais sobre a pilha TCPIP com PIC18, uma família de microcontroladores da Microchip. Usaremos como base nos estudos o PIC18F66J60, que é um PIC que possui o hardware ethernet integrado, mas também veremos um exemplo de como integrar a outros PICs que não possuem hardware ethernet. Em nosso exemplo usaremos o PIC18F452 e o hardware ethernet externo ENC28J60, que é um módulo ethernet SPI de 10MBit.

Stack TCP/IP com PIC18 – Introdução

Neste vídeo falarei sobre os conceitos de redes, como a comunicação TCP/IP acontece entre cliente e servidor.

Stack TCP/IP com PIC18 – Conceitos

Neste vídeo falarei sobre a pilha TCP/IP microchip, o código que compõe as máquinas de estado que controlam a pilha de rede.

Stack TCP/IP com PIC18 – Socket

Neste vídeo falarei sobre o que é socket e como a camada de transporte funciona, e também as principais diferenças entre TCP e UDP.

Stack TCP/IP com PIC18 – Funcionamento

Neste vídeo falarei sobre a estrutura do projeto MPLABX e C18, e como o código é organizado.

Stack TCP/IP com PIC18 – Cliente e Servidor

Neste vídeo falarei sobre o conceito de cliente e servidor, e como funcionam as máquinas de estado de uma aplicação socket.

Stack TCP/IP com PIC18 – ENC28J60

Neste vídeo falarei sobre o hardware ethernet externo, o ENC28J60, que se comunica via SPI com o PIC, fornecendo a possibilidade de transformar qualquer PIC com pelo menos 32KB de flash em um PIC de rede.

Stack TCP/IP com PIC18 – HTTP

Neste vídeo falarei sobre o HTTP, que é um protocolo de aplicação da camada de rede TCP/IP, veremos como o PIC atua como servidor HTTP, e como inserir nossas páginas web dentro da flash do PIC.

Stack TCP/IP com PIC18 – HTTP

Neste vídeo continuaremos estudando sobre o protocolo de aplicação HTTP, e como colocar as nossas páginas web em uma flash SPI externa, para que possamos ter mais espaço na flash para códigos.

Website | Veja + conteúdo

Sou desenvolvedor de firmwares para microcontroladores PIC, STM32, ESP8266. Aplicações C#, java. Estou sempre buscando mais conhecimento.

Licença Creative Commons Esta obra está licenciada com uma Licença Creative Commons Atribuição-CompartilhaIgual 4.0 Internacional.

Receba os melhores conteúdos sobre sistemas eletrônicos embarcados, dicas, tutoriais e promoções.

Comentários:
Notificações
Notificar
guest
2 Comentários
recentes
antigos mais votados
Inline Feedbacks
View all comments
João Vitor Lansoni Barbosa
João Vitor
08/12/2016 09:03

Excelente material!
Conheço um pouco esse stack da microchip e você passou informação de um jeito bem prático demonstra conhecer muito bem esse sistema pelas otimizações que você fez.

Ezequiel Donhauser
Ezequiel Donhauser
Reply to  João Vitor
08/12/2016 20:17

valeu, obrigado 🙂

Talvez você goste:

Séries

Menu